/*
@file
Defines `boost::hana::experimental::type_name`.
@copyright Louis Dionne 2013-2017
Distributed under the Boost Software License, Version 1.0.
(See accompanying file LICENSE.md or copy at http://boost.org/LICENSE_1_0.txt)
*/
#ifndef BOOST_HANA_EXPERIMENTAL_TYPE_NAME_HPP
#define BOOST_HANA_EXPERIMENTAL_TYPE_NAME_HPP
#include <boost/hana/config.hpp>
#include <boost/hana/string.hpp>
#include <cstddef>
#include <utility>
BOOST_HANA_NAMESPACE_BEGIN namespace experimental {
namespace detail {
struct cstring {
char const* ptr;
std::size_t length;
};
// Note: We substract the null terminator from the string sizes below.
template <typename T>
constexpr cstring type_name_impl2() {
#if defined(__clang__)
constexpr char const* pretty_function = __PRETTY_FUNCTION__;
constexpr std::size_t total_size = sizeof(__PRETTY_FUNCTION__) - 1;
constexpr std::size_t prefix_size = sizeof("boost::hana::experimental::detail::cstring boost::hana::experimental::detail::type_name_impl2() [T = ") - 1;
constexpr std::size_t suffix_size = sizeof("]") - 1;
#else
#error "No support for this compiler."
#endif
return {pretty_function + prefix_size, total_size - prefix_size - suffix_size};
}
template <typename T, std::size_t ...i>
auto type_name_impl1(std::index_sequence<i...>) {
constexpr auto name = detail::type_name_impl2<T>();
return hana::string<*(name.ptr + i)...>{};
}
} // end namespace detail
//! @ingroup group-experimental
//! Returns a `hana::string` representing the name of the given type, at
//! compile-time.
//!
//! This only works on Clang (and apparently MSVC, but Hana does not work
//! there as of writing this). Original idea taken from
//! https://github.com/Manu343726/ctti.
template <typename T>
auto type_name() {
constexpr auto name = detail::type_name_impl2<T>();
return detail::type_name_impl1<T>(std::make_index_sequence<name.length>{});
}
} BOOST_HANA_NAMESPACE_END
#endif // !BOOST_HANA_EXPERIMENTAL_TYPE_NAME_HPP
